常见问题解答

问:什么是身份证核验API接口?

身份证核验API接口是一种程序接口,允许开发者基于用户的姓名和身份证号码进行身份验证。其主要用途包括防止身份信息伪造,确保提供的个人信息的真实性,进而提高安全性和可靠性。

问:如何获取身份证核验API接口的访问权限?

要获取接口的访问权限,您需要先注册相关服务平台的账户,之后申请API访问密钥。具体步骤如下:

  1. 访问提供身份证核验服务的官方网站。
  2. 注册一个开发者账户并登录。
  3. 在开发者中心找到“API管理”或“接口申请”选项。
  4. 填写申请表单,说明你的使用场景和需求。
  5. 提交申请,一旦审核通过,将收到API访问密钥和相关文档。

问:如何使用姓名和身份证号发送API请求?

一旦您获得API密钥,您就可以开始使用API。通常,接口会接受POST请求,以下是详细步骤:

  1. 准备HTTP请求工具(如Postman、cURL或代码库)。
  2. 构造API请求,包含以下信息:
    • API地址
    • 请求头中添加API密钥
    • 请求体中包含用户的姓名和身份证号码
  3. 发送请求,并等待响应。

问:接口响应的格式是怎样的?

API的响应通常为JSON格式,具体内容可能包括:状态码、消息、验证结果等。以下是一个示例:

    {
        "status": "success",
        "message": "验证通过",
        "data": {
            "name": "张三",
            "idCardNumber": "123456789012345678"
        }
    }
    

您需要根据响应的状态码和消息进行后续处理。

问:如果身份验证失败,我该怎么办?

如果返回的状态表示身份验证失败,您可以采取以下措施:

  1. 检查输入的姓名和身份证号码是否正确。
  2. 确保信息的拼写没有错误(如空格、标点等)。
  3. 再次调用API进行验证,或者尝试其他核实方式。
  4. 若问题仍然存在,请联系API提供商的客户支持,获取进一步的帮助。

问:身份证核验API接口的安全性如何?

身份证核验API通常通过HTTPS协议传输数据,确保数据在传输过程中的安全。同时,使用API访问密钥进行身份验证,避免未授权用户访问敏感信息。为了进一步提高安全性,建议在服务器端存储请求日志,并对敏感操作实施权限控制。

问:可以同时验证多个身份证吗?

一些API接口支持批量验证,即可以一次请求中发送多个身份证号码和姓名。如果需要批量操作,请参照API文档,了解是否有相关支持,并按照规定格式发送请求。

问:如何处理API的调用频率限制?

大多数身份证核验API对于调用频率有限制,超出限制将导致请求失败。为了解决这个问题,您可以:

  1. 根据服务提供商的文档查看具体的调用限制。
  2. 合理安排请求的频率,避免短时间内发送大量请求。
  3. 在应用程序中加入重试机制,以应对临时的请求失败。

问:身份证核验API适合哪些场景?

身份证核验API广泛应用于多种场景,包括但不限于:

  • 在线身份验证,以保证用户身份真实性。
  • 金融机构审查用户身份,以减少欺诈风险。
  • 电商平台用户注册和支付环节的身份确认。
  • 各类服务的实名认证,提升业务信任度。

问:如何提高API接口的使用效率?

以下是提高API接口使用效率的一些建议:

  1. 缓存验证结果:对于频繁请求的相同身份信息,可以考虑在一定时间内缓存结果,减少API调用次数。
  2. 使用异步请求:为了不影响用户体验,可以采取异步调用方式,用户在等待验证的同时仍然能够使用其他功能。
  3. 优化数据传输:确保请求体及响应体的信息量最小化,提升数据传输速度。

总结

通过以上问题的解答,您将更清晰地了解如何使用姓名和身份证号进行个人身份证核验的API接口。不论是开发者还是企业用户,合理利用身份证核验技术,能够有效提升服务的安全性和可靠性。如您还有其他疑问,欢迎随时咨询相关服务提供商的客户支持。